The Xperia Ray is a smartphone designed and manufactured by Sony Ericsson and runs Google's Android mobile operating system. The device features a 3.3 inch touchscreen display and an 8 megapixel camera which is capable of capturing HD video at 720p.
The full specifications of the Sony Ericsson Xperia Ray follows:
OS | Android 2.3 | |
Size | Dimensions | 111 x 53 x 9.4 mm |
Weight | 100 g | |
Display | Type | LED-backlit LCD capacitive touchscreen |
Size | 3.3 inches | |
Resolution | 480 x 800 pixels | |
Features | Bravia Mobile engine 16M colors multi-touch input Scratch-resistant | |
Memory | Internal | 300 MB |
External | 4 GB microSD, upto 32GB | |
Connectivity | 3G | Yes |
WLAN |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n DLNA Wi-Fi hotspot | |
Bluetooth | Yes | |
Infrared | No | |
USB | 2.0 microUSB | |
HDMI | ||
Camera | Primary | 8 MP |
Secondary | Yes | |
Video | 720p | |
Features | touch-focus autofocus LED flash geo-tagging face detection image stabilization video light | |
Hardware | CPU | 1GHz Scorpion |
GPU | Adreno 205 | |
Chipset | Snapdragon | |
RAM | ||
Radio | Stereo FM with RDS | |
Audio | TrackID music recognition | |
Video | ||
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S | |
Sensors | Accelerometer Proximity Sensor Gyroscope | |
Battery | Li-Ion 1500 mAh | |
Stand-by | 430 h (2G) 440 h (3G) | |
Usage | 7 h | |
Playback | 36 h (music) | |
Additional Features | hardware | Touch-sensitive controls Digital Compass |
software | TimeScape UI Google Apps SensMe | |
